The purpose of the role is to provide a high-quality payroll, pensions, accounting, and expenses service to the business, and to support the Finance Department and in particular the Payroll Manager in the areas of pensions, payroll, and personal expenses in an efficient and professional manner. To assist the Payroll Manager in making efficiency's to the overall payroll process to support both the payroll team, the wider business, and the restaurant managers.

Payroll:

To assist the Payroll Manager in producing timely and accurate payroll reconciliations.
To assist the Payroll Manager in exporting and journaling payroll to the books and prepare accruals.
To improve the overall payroll process by innovating and seeking to find better and more efficient ways for working practices.
To ensure that the whole team provide a quality service to the wider business, restaurant managers and teams.
To come up with solutions to reduce payroll queries.
To support the L&D team with relevant payroll and payroll system training information to ensure managers understand their responsibilities.
To handle incoming telephone calls and correspondence from third parties, i.e., HMRC CSA etc.
To process payroll (starters/leavers/changes, deductions etc.) for salaried employees.
To validate payments to employees using excel on a paybasis-by-paybasis period and manually verify payroll input. (Own and others).
To prepare payroll statistics/KPIs (from BACS tapes) for signature and authorisation on a fortnightly and calendar monthly basis.
To maintain a log for advances ensuring accurate and timely recoveries with any associated gross pay made to employees, and emails to restaurants, (or CHAPS payments to employees).
To assist the Payroll Manager in monitoring the bank statements for BACS rejects and emails to restaurants.
To assist the Payroll Manager in contributing to and maintaining procedures manuals and the fourth document library policies and procedures regarding payroll and accounting.
To complete forms from the ONS monthly and annually
To assist in training of the above to the payroll team and provide support where necessary.
To reconcile the P32/P35 monthly and complete tasks as required by RTI.
To ensure accurate and timely payments to HMRC of employees PAYE and NI.
To ensure accurate and timely payments to third parties. i.e., CSA, court orders States of Jersey etc
To assist in the quarterly bonus process.
To assist in the annual bonus process, and annual pay increase/NMW uplift.
To assist in User Acceptance Testing (UAT) of new systems developments within the ledger and payroll systems.
To maintain employee confidence and protect payroll operations by keeping information confidential.

Pensions:

To handle incoming telephone calls, correspondence & email queries regarding the auto enrolment pension scheme and other pension scheme queries, from employees, managers, pension providers, and fourth hospitality.
To maintain pension related records in compliance with regulations.
To pay pension contributions to payroll providers in an accurate and timely manner.
To assist the Payroll Manager in reconciling the pensions account in the ledger.
To produce timely and easily understood communications to employees.
To provide accurate reporting on pensions as required.
To assist in training of the above to the payroll team and provide support where necessary.

Systems & Processes: A working knowledge of the following:

Microsoft Excel, Word & PowerPoint to Intermediate Level
Payroll systems & databases
Payroll processes including P35 reconciliation, tax year end & RTI
Accounting for payroll
Is confident to perform, pension and payroll related calculations, and adhere to strict deadlines.
A Foundation Degree in Payroll Management from The Chartered Institute of Payroll Professionals (CIPP) or a Level 3 Certificate in Payroll for Business from the International Association of Bookkeepers desirable.
